Chapter 2: Pro-Grade Hardware Validated
Performance isn't just about speed—it's about reliable execution. The customized Snapdragon 8 Elite Gen 5 chipset shows Samsung's engineering priorities:
| Component | Improvement | Real-World Impact |
|---|---|---|
| NPU | 39% faster | Near-instant AI photo edits |
| GPU | 24% stronger | Sustained 120fps gaming |
| Ray Tracing | 17% boost | Cinematic lighting in games |
The privacy display is a legitimate breakthrough. Unlike basic screen protectors, its electrochromic layer dynamically adjusts viewing angles. During testing, activating "App-Specific Privacy" prevented notification previews from side angles—a solution for crowded commutes or confidential work. Gamers will appreciate Vulkan optimization enabling desktop-level textures in titles like Genshin Impact.
Chapter 3: Camera & Editing Ecosystem
Samsung converges hardware and AI for creators. The larger rear sensor aperture captures 40% more light—critical for low-light video. But the real innovation is computational:
Photo Assist doesn't just erase objects; it contextually reconstructs backgrounds. I tested this by removing a photobomber; the AI generated plausible crowd details instead of leaving a blur. The Pro Visual Engine enables direct-to-USB log video recording—bypassing compression for DaVinci Resolve workflows.
Selfies gain authenticity through the AI ISP. It preserves skin texture while reducing waxiness common in computational photography. For vloggers, the front camera's detail retention during motion is exceptional.
